Minimum viable product

Minimum viable product

What is a Minimum Viable Product (MVP)?

Definition and purpose

A Minimum Viable Product (MVP) is the smallest version of a product that can be released to real users to validate core assumptions about the problem, the solution, and the market. An MVP focuses on delivering the essential value that solves a real user need, with just enough functionality to enable learning. The primary purpose is learning fast and cheaply—testing whether customers care about the problem and whether the proposed solution resonates in practice.

MVP vs. prototype vs. beta

While these terms are related, they describe different goals and stages. An MVP is a releasable product with sufficient value to attract early adopters and gather feedback. A prototype is a visual or interactive mock-up used to explore ideas, test usability, or validate feasibility without a working backend. A beta is a more complete version of a product released to a broader audience to collect usage data and identify remaining issues before general availability. Understanding these distinctions helps teams choose the right approach for learning and risk management.

Benefits and limitations

Adopting an MVP approach offers several benefits, including faster time to market, lower upfront costs, a clear focus on learning, and reduced risk from large, unvalidated bets. However, MVPs also come with limitations. If the core value is misunderstood or underdelivered, early users may disengage. A too-minimal MVP can fail to attract any meaningful feedback, while an overambitious MVP risks confusing stakeholders and wasting resources. Balancing speed with learning quality is essential.

MVP Strategy and Planning

Identifying core value proposition

Start with the problem you intend to solve and the specific user segment you aim to serve. Articulate the core value you will deliver—what users will achieve or avoid, and why it matters to them. This central proposition should guide feature choices, messaging, and user experience. Clarify the JTBD (jobs-to-be-done) and the North Star metric that signals whether you are moving toward meaningful impact.

Prioritizing features

With limited functionality, it’s crucial to rank features by their impact on learning and value delivery. Use frameworks like an impact/effort matrix, MoSCoW (Must have, Should have, Could have, Won’t have), or a simple Kano analysis to separate essential capabilities from nice-to-haves. Prioritization should align with the hypotheses you are testing and the user problems you intend to validate.

  • Focus on features that directly test critical assumptions about value and viability.
  • defer optional enhancements that do not influence early learning.
  • Plan for rapid pivots if feedback invalidates core hypotheses.

Defining success metrics (MVP metrics)

Define metrics that reflect learning and early product-market fit rather than vanity numbers. Common MVP metrics include activation (whether users complete a core action), engagement depth (how many meaningful interactions users have with the product), retention (whether users return after a defined period), and a lean conversion measure (how many users complete a key step). Establish a clear threshold for success and a decision rule for continuing, iterating, or revising the approach.

Designing an MVP

User research and problem framing

Ground MVP design in real user insights. Conduct lightweight interviews, surveys, and observation to confirm the problem’s scope and the context in which users operate. Frame the problem in a user-centered way, emphasizing outcomes rather than features. Document assumptions, create user personas, and articulate the primary use cases that your MVP must support.

Lean experimentation and hypothesis testing

Construct testable hypotheses about value and viability. Each hypothesis should be specific, measurable, and time-bound. Design tiny experiments—such as landing-page experiments, wizard-of-oz simulations, or manual back-end processes—to test whether the proposed effect occurs. Use rapid cycles to learn and adjust as data arrives.

Prototype vs. build decision

Decide whether to prototype or build based on risk, cost, and learning goals. If the risk is primarily in user understanding, a high-fidelity prototype or a concierge MVP (manual service delivery) may suffice. If you must validate a functional capability, a minimal technical build is appropriate. The goal is to minimize wasted effort while maximizing actionable insight.

Building and Testing

Rapid iteration cycles

Operate in short, timeboxed sprints to convert learnings into concrete changes. Each cycle should reflect a focused hypothesis, a small set of changes, and a defined metric to evaluate success. Rapid iteration accelerates learning and reduces the risk of drifting far from user needs.

Gathering and interpreting user feedback

Collect feedback through multiple channels: in-app analytics, user interviews, support queries, and surveys. Translate qualitative insights into concrete hypotheses and quantitative signals. Look for patterns in why users engage, persist, or drop off, and use those patterns to refine the value proposition and the product’s scope.

Risk mitigation and resource constraints

Recognize limits in time, budget, and talent. Prioritize experiments with the highest potential impact and lowest cost. Establish contingency plans for common failure modes, such as misalignment with user needs or technical bottlenecks. By designing with constraints in mind, you prevent overreach and preserve learning value.

MVP Metrics and Evaluation

Cohort analysis and retention

Track groups of users who start using the MVP within the same period to observe how retention evolves over time. Cohort analysis helps separate product issues from marketing noise and reveals whether the core value proposition sticks with real users. Use cohort comparisons to identify features or interactions that correlate with improved retention.

Conversion rates and activation

Measure the share of users who complete the intended core action (activation) and progress through key steps. Activation metrics reveal whether the MVP’s onboarding and initial experience successfully demonstrate value. When conversion rates lag, investigate friction points in the user journey and adjust the flow accordingly.

Iteration timing and learning speed

Assess how quickly your team moves from hypothesis to validated learning. Shorter iteration cycles often correlate with faster improvement, but they require disciplined data collection and clear decision rules. Track time-to-learn as a meta-m metric to optimize the balance between speed and confidence in conclusions.

Common MVP Pitfalls

Overbuilding and feature creep

One of the most frequent missteps is adding too many features too soon. Overly ambitious scopes create noise, delay feedback, and obscure whether the core value holds. Maintain a strict funnel that narrows to essential capabilities necessary for learning and validation.

Ambitious timelines without validation

Rushing to a polished product without validating critical assumptions invites avoidable risk. Even when schedules are tight, progress should be measured by validated learning rather than calendar milestones. Build in checkpoints to confirm assumptions before expanding scope.

Misinterpreting feedback

Feedback can be noisy, biased, or unrepresentative. Distinguish signal from noise by triangulating data from user interviews, analytics, and usage patterns. Be cautious about taking anecdotal feedback as universal truth without aggregating evidence across the user base.

MVP in Different Contexts

Software startups

In software, MVPs often emphasize rapid feature delivery that demonstrates value while staying lean on infrastructure. Core flows should be executable with minimal back-end complexity, enabling quick learning about user adoption, pricing, and product-market fit. Emphasize scalability only after the essential problem is validated.

Education technology and social impact

Educational MVPs should prioritize measurable learning outcomes, accessibility, and equity. Pilot programs in actual classrooms or learning environments reveal how the product affects teaching and learning, how teachers integrate it into curricula, and how students engage with the tool over time. Data on learning gains, engagement, and equity helps guide scaling decisions.

Hardware and IoT considerations

Hardware MVPs face unique constraints like manufacturing timelines, supply chain reliability, and regulatory compliance. Early testing should focus on core functionality and user interaction with physical devices, while avoiding over-investment in mass production before validating demand. Prototyping, field trials, and controlled pilots are common pathways to learn before full-scale launch.

Trusted Source Insight

https://www.worldbank.org/en/topic/education

The World Bank emphasizes phased project implementation—pilot testing, monitoring, and evidence-based scaling. For MVP-style initiatives, start small, validate with real users, collect impact data, and iterate before broader rollout to reduce risk and improve outcomes.